How to Teach Unit :3
Overview
In unit three your child will learn to use common double consonant digraphs. Digraphs are two letters that combine to make one sound.
Lesson Activity Instructions
Each lesson has a fun activity to keep your kiddos playing while they read. These activities are designed to be fun for kids and easy for you. You won’t need to cut or laminate a thing. Just pull some fun toys or snacks out of the cupboard and start playing to read.
(Note: If you don’t have exactly what we used for our activity, you can easily substitute for something you do have on
hand. We’ll often offer suggestions to help with this.)
LESSONS 1 & 2 - Rev and Read Race TrackPlace a toy car on the red car at the top of the track. Drive the track reading the ‘ch’ words as
you go.
LESSON 3 - Pond CrossingPlace a toy or action figure on the top beach. Read the blend or word to hop to each rock as you
help your toy cross the pond.
LESSONS 4 & 5 - Word Baseball Place a flat marble, ball mini eraser or Cheerio on the baseballs. As you read the blend and
word, push the ball into the glove to catch it.
LESSON 6 - Duck PondRoll a dice. Pretend to be a duck and read the word in the matching number pond.
LESSONS 7 & 8 - Word RescuePlace a toy or action figure at the bottom of the left ladder. To rescue the toy, help them climb the ladder, cross over the fire, and climb down the ladder on the left. Read the words to climb
the ladders.LESSON 9 & 10 - Word HockeyPlace a button or Cheerio on the puck below the first word or blend in each row. Bend the top of a bendable straw or bend over the top inch of a pipe cleaner to create a As you read the first blend or word use your “hockey stick” to pass the puck to the next word. After you read that word, shoot the puck into the goal.
hockey stick.
UNIT 3 REVIEW - Spin and Read Place a pencil tip in a paperclip and flick the paperclip to spin it around the spinner. Place a toy or snack on a word with the spun digraph. Continue play until all of the squares have been
covered.
